Spicy Zucchini and Bacon Canapés

  • 1 (4 oz) carton low-fat cottage cheese, well drained
  • 2 green onions, finely chopped
  • ½ TBS jalapeno pepper, finely chopped
  • ½ tsp garlic powder
  • 2 medium zucchini, cut into ¼ - inch slices
  • 8 slices turkey bacon, cooked and crumbled
  • 2 TBS red pepper, finely chopped or 6 cherry tomatoes quartered
  • Combine cottage cheese, green onions, jalapeno, and seasoning in a small bowl. Mound the cheese mixture on top of zucchini and top with bacon. Sprinkle with red pepper or cherry tomato quarter. Garnish with fresh chives if desired. Makes 22-24 servings at 17 calories each.
